Originally Posted by YorkieRini I always suggest the Xpen. You can actually make one for around $30. Go to Home Depot or Lowes and buy the white space saver closet shelving. I bought a 12 foot long panel that is 18 inches high. I had it cut (they cut it for me at the store) into 3, 4 foot sections connect them with the zip ties and vioala. You can buy smaller panels to make a lid for the top. This is the less expensive way to safely confine your puppy while giving them room to potty, play, eat, and sleep. I lay a vinyl table cloth to prevent and leaks.
